Sandyford Properties has recently commissioned a new roadside unit for established UK retail giant, Tesco.

Due for completion in October 2022, the Tesco Express convenience store will be built by leading construction specialists, Egan Projects.

The new circa 4,000 sqft store will be located near to the busy Far Green Industrial Estate in Hanley, Stoke-on-Trent and adds to Sandyford Properties’ diverse commercial portfolio.

Paul Brindley of Sandyford Properties commented: “Once completed, Tesco will take a 15-year lease on the unit, and it will much improve an area of the estate that was previously in need of a bit of investment and an upgrade.

“Post-completion, the store will create the equivalent of 20 full-time jobs and is set to become a popular amenity for nearby workers and residents.

“It will also provide 10 parking spaces for staff and customers.”

Projects Manager at Egan Projects, John Westwood said: “We’re enthusiastic to begin the construction of a new Tesco Express for Sandyford Properties. The new store will be ideal for neighbouring workers at Far Green Industrial Estate, once completed and fitted out.”
